Madura. The Civil Hospital, Once a Gate of the Old Fort; Capt. Linnaeus Tripe (English, 1822 - 1902); Madura, India; 1858; Albumen silver print

This print from the Liszt Collection transports us back to Madura, India in 1858. The image showcases the transformation of the Civil Hospital, which was once a majestic gate of the Old Fort. Captured by Linnaeus Tripe, an English photographer renowned for his pioneering work in India, this albumen silver print is a testament to his artistic vision and technical skill. The composition exudes a sense of grandeur and history as we gaze upon the imposing structure that now serves as a hospital. The intricate architectural details are beautifully highlighted in black and white tones, emphasizing the rich heritage of Madura.
